    The Two-Day SSSTS Course: What You Need to Know

    WidemagazineBy WidemagazineApril 28, 2026No Comments5 Mins Read11 Views
    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Email
    SSSTS Course

    SSSTS Course Moving into a supervisory role on a construction site is a big step. You go from being responsible for your own tools and tasks to being the person who looks after the safety of a whole team. It’s a lot of pressure, especially when you consider how much paperwork and legislation you need to stay on top of.

    Most site supervisors start this transition by attending a specific training programme designed for their new level of responsibility. This training helps you bridge the gap between working on the tools and managing a safe site environment. You will learn how to actually implement them while keeping the project moving.

    SSSTS Course Legal Duties and Risk Management on Day One

    The first day of the course usually focuses on the legal framework that governs construction in the UK. You will spend time looking at the Health and Safety at Work Act and how it applies to your daily tasks. Mainly, you will look at how the law holds supervisors accountable for what happens under their watch.

    When you book an SSSTS training course, you’ll spend two days away from the site focusing on management skills. It’s important to remember that this is a CITB-approved course. The CITB is the industry training board for construction in Great Britain. It does not set the standards for how you install things on site, but it provides the framework for how you should manage the safety of those installations.

    The afternoon of the first day is often reserved for the practicalities of risk assessments and method statements. You will learn how to identify hazards before they become accidents. Instead of just ticking boxes, you’ll learn how to write a method statement that actually keeps people safe. Most tutors will use real-world examples of site accidents to show why these documents are so important for a supervisor.

    SSSTS Course Toolbox Talks and the Final Exam on Day Two

    Day two moves into the more human side of site supervision. You will look at occupational health issues like noise, vibration and respiratory risks which are often overlooked compared to physical trips or falls. A large part of the morning will involve learning how to communicate with your team effectively. You’ll need to show you can pass on safety information effectively to your coworkers.

    You will likely have to prepare and deliver a toolbox talk to the rest of the group. This is a practical exercise that tests whether you can take a safety topic and explain it in a way that workers will understand and follow. It’s worth pointing out that these sessions are usually where people find their confidence as a leader. You will get feedback on your delivery and how to handle questions from a potentially difficult team.

    The course finishes with a written exam to test what you have learned over the two days. This assessment contains 25 questions, most of which are multiple choice, with a few requiring short written answers. The pass mark is 80%.

    Please note that some of the questions are safety-critical, meaning you must answer them correctly to pass the course. If you have paid attention and taken part in the group discussions, you’ll find the exam is a straightforward way to prove you’re ready for the role.

    The Certificate Outcome and Validity

    Once you pass the exam, you will receive a certificate that is valid for five years. This qualification is a standard requirement for supervisors on many major UK construction sites. It’s often the minimum level of training a principal contractor will accept before they let you lead a team. It shows that you understand your legal duties and have the skills to run a safe site.

    There are a few key things to remember about your new qualification:

    • The certificate usually takes a few weeks to arrive after you complete the course.
    • You must take a one-day refresher course before your five-year certificate expires.
    • If you let the certificate expire, you’ll have to take the full two-day course again.
    • This qualification is a great stepping stone towards the five-day SMSTS course if you want to become a site manager later.

    Having this certificate won’t just help you get onto more sites. It will also give you the peace of mind that you’re protecting your team and your employer from legal trouble. It’s a solid investment in your career that pays off through better job opportunities and a safer working environment for everyone involved.

    In a Nutshell

    Taking the time to complete this training is a smart move for any aspiring supervisor. It gives you a clear understanding of the law and the practical tools to manage a site without constant stress. You’ll walk away with a much better idea of how to handle the daily challenges of site safety and how to lead your team with more authority.

    By the end of the two days, you will be much better equipped to handle the paperwork and the people. You’ll know how to spot risks before they lead to injuries and how to keep your site compliant with modern standards. It’s the best way to make sure your transition into management is a successful one.
